The Mercantile Library is Cincinnati's Very Own 'Room of Requirement'

Operating since 1835, The Mercantile Library has been lending books in Cincinnati almost 20 years longer than our own public library. Hidden away on the 11th floor of a downtown office building, the Merc is open to the public to browse and for events — and only requires a $55 annual membership fee to check out books. This gorgeous destination for our city's refined readers boasts a formidable collection of antique books intermingled with new releases and also features esteemed literary guest speakers. The Mercantile Library is located at 414 Walnut St., Downtown. More info: mercantilelibrary.com.
